Community Health Systems (CYH) reported $3.16 billion in revenue for the quarter ended March 2025, representing a year-over-year increase of 0.6%. EPS of -$0.03 for the same period compares to -$0.14 a year ago.
The reported revenue compares to the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$3.11 billion, representing a surprise of +1.44%. The company delivered an EPS surprise of +70.00%, with the consensus EPS estimate being -$0.10.

Here is how Community Health Systems performed in the just reported quarter in terms of the metrics most widely monitored and projected by Wall Street analysts:
- Number of Hospitals: 73 versus 74 estimated by two analysts on average.
- Licensed Beds: 10,788 versus 11,026 estimated by two analysts on average.
- Patient days: 468,365 Days versus 467,459.3 Days estimated by two analysts on average.
- Admissions: 105,937 compared to the 101,635 average estimate based on two analysts.
- Adjusted admissions: 230,780 versus 231,737 estimated by two analysts on average.
- Beds in Service: 9,285 versus 9,228 estimated by two analysts on average.
